Chess Puzzle #0yCrT — Expert, Black to move, endgame

Rating 2058 · Expert · crushing, defensive move, endgame, long, master, master vs master.

Position

White: king f5; queen e8; knight h6; pawns f2/h5. Black: king a2; queen b1; bishop h8; pawns b7/c6. Material is balanced. Black to move.

Solution (3 moves)

  1. Opponent setup: Qe4 — queen e8→e4. Now Black to move.
  2. Best move: Qxe4+ — queen b1→e4, captures queen, gives check. Opponent replies Kxe4 (king f5→e4, captures queen).
  3. Best move: b5 — pawn b7→b5. Opponent replies Nf7 (knight h6→f7).
  4. Best move: b4 — pawn b5→b4.

Tactical themes

crushing, defensive move, endgame, long, master, master vs master, quiet move. The key move Qxe4+ captures with check, forcing a response.
